Weather in January

January, the same as December, is another warm summer month in Walkerston, Australia, with an average temperature fluctuating between 28.3°C (82.9°F) and 24.8°C (76.6°F).

Temperature

Walkerston, Australia, measures an average high-temperature of a still moderately hot 28.3°C (82.9°F) in January, nearly consistent with the preceding month. Nighttime temperatures in Walkerston, Australia, during January report a consistent average of 24.8°C (76.6°F).

Heat index

The heat index in January is computed to be a hot 33°C (91.4°F). Ensure heightened precautions, risk of heat cramps and heat exhaustion is significant. Sustained activity could provoke heatstroke.
Metrics for the heat index primarily focus on shaded spots and light wind conditions. If exposed to direct sunlight, the heat index could climb by up to 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ees.
Note: The heat index, also known as 'felt air temperature' or 'apparent temperature', is a measure that combines air temperature and relative humidity into a single value that indicates how hot the weather feels. Physical activity, clothing, and metabolic variations are additional factors that impact an individual's perception of temperature. In direct sunlight, the heat's impact can be heightened, potentially leading to an increase in the heat index by 15 Fahrenheit (8 Celsius) degrees. Heat index values are highly important for children. Young individuals usually face more risks than adults due to their lower sweat production. Their large skin surface area relative to their tiny bodies and high heat production from their activities adds to their risk.

Humidity

In Walkerston, the average relative humidity in January is 78%.

Rainfall

In Walkerston, in January, it is raining for 19.6 days, with typically 150mm (5.91") of accumulated precipitation. Throughout the year, in Walkerston, there are 163.3 rainfall days, and 841mm (33.11") of precipitation is accumulated.

Daylight

In January, the average length of the day is 13h and 15min.
On the first day of January in Walkerston, sunrise is at 5:24 am and sunset at 6:48 pm. On the last day of the month, sunrise is at 5:44 am and sunset at 6:49 pm AEST.

Sunshine

In January, the average sunshine is 9.1h.

UV index

In Walkerston, the average daily maximum UV index in January is 6. A UV Index estimate of 6 to 7 represents a high health hazard from unsafe exposure to UV radiation for the ordinary person.
